Overview
Role Purpose: Responsible for the safe execution of a portfolio of concurrent projects for various Rolls-Royce sites. The Project Manager must ensure projects are delivered to meet Integral & Rolls-Royce standards regarding health, safety, quality, cost and programme, while complying as a Principal Contractor with current CDM legislation. This includes compliance with MS18 and CS06 Rolls-Royce standards. Project Managers must be qualified in a related trade (civils/groundworks/building structures, etc.).
Responsibilities
* Responsible for the execution of projects with potential values between £50k to £15m, across various Rolls-Royce sites in Derby and the Midlands.
* Provide Health and safety leadership to site delivery teams and promote behavioural safety improvements.
* Support the project risk management process and ensure effective controls are established to ensure the safe and timely delivery of the projects.
* Manage the projects in accordance with the requirements of the NEC3 Framework Contract.
* Support project opportunities where identified, to realise, maintain and improve the commercial project performance.
* Play an active lead in the production and risk management of quotations and estimates.
* Promote and maintain effective client/stakeholder relationships to protect and enhance the company\'s reputation at project level.
* Ensure our suppliers, sub-contractors and direct workforce follow company policies and procedures including Health & Safety, Quality Assurance and Engineering standards.
* Work closely with the Senior Design Manager to ensure robust, workable economic and constructable designs are produced.
* Liaise with the Rolls-Royce Project Managers and their appointed consultant Project Managers to ensure that the projects are managed in compliance with MS18, CS06 and the current delivery programme and cost plan.
* Ensure a high level of service is delivered and develop relationships with key stakeholders.
* Ensure projects are delivered to the agreed contract programme and high standards of workmanship.
* Provide knowledge and support to ensure the quality and performance of the works, and ensure projects are completed snag and defect free.
* Ensure that post completion deliverables such as final accounts and Operation & Maintenance information are delivered within the contracted timescales.
* Provide coaching, mentoring and development support to direct reports and trainees.
